Welcome to the Lanternbox kiosk team. The watchdog service restarts the kiosk app if it stops sending heartbeats for 30 seconds. It runs as a systemd unit on every kiosk node and pulls signed update bundles from our internal mirror. Updates will be rejected unless verified, so keep the deploy key below on hand.

release key, baduf-tafop: bky13_RbdgL1RmjWTak

Hey Priya — handover notes on Flagpole, our rollout framework, before I'm out next week. The percentage-based cohorts are solid now; the sticky-bucketing bug from the Westerholt launch is fixed and covered by tests. Still pending: the kill-switch audit log doesn't capture who flipped a flag from the CLI, only from the dashboard. Release manager should gate the v2.3 cut on that. If you need to unseal the prod flag store during the cutover, it opens with the recovery passphrase below.

recovery phrase for fahof-fawip: casael-fenael-wenix

Subject: Date formats going local in 4.2

Hey release folks,

Quick heads-up for support: starting with the 4.2 rollout, Plumwick now renders dates according to each tenant's locale instead of hardcoded month-day-year. So customers in the Veldhorn region will finally see day-first ordering, and relative dates ("3 days ago") are translated too. If someone reports "weird dates," check their locale setting before filing a bug — nine times out of ten that's it. Full notes are on the wiki. The build that ships this is below.

session token of kahag-bawip = htk6_729d08